its best to disconnected the negative battery cable but check to make sure its ok to do so because of security system and such. i didn't and it was fine. drain cooling system. loosen the 4 pulley bolts but don't remove until you remove drive belt. use 15mm wrench on belt tensioner push towords fire wall and remove belt. write down belt routing around pulleys so when you reinstall it. remove bolts from pulley and water pump bolts. 1 bolt can't be removed till Power Steering pump is loosened. there is 1 bolt you have to remove from power steering pump and 1 you have to loosen. top 1 you remove bottom 1 you loosen. they can be reached through the holes in power steering pulley. push PS pump towards fire wall remove bolt from water pump. clean surfaces use new gasket with a little sensor safe gasket sealer reinstall. fill with proper coolant.
